    Yes. How to grow bamboo.

    Bamboo seeds are best planted in the spring of each year, the seeds should be cleaned before planting, soaked in clean water for about 10 hours, and then the bamboo seeds are fished out and placed in the sun to dry, and then the seeds are sown in the loose and fertile soil, and finally the bamboo is watered to make the soil in a moist state.

    How bamboo is grown.

    1. Planting time.

    Bamboo seeds are suitable for planting in February and April each year, when the climate is cool, the air and soil humidity are high, which can improve the survival rate and germination rate of the seeds, and the light at this time is warmer, which can promote the growth of bamboo.

    2. Treat the seeds.

    Before planting bamboo, it is necessary to select seeds with tenacious vitality and no pests and diseases, and then rinse the selected seeds with running water, soak them in clean water for 6-10 hours, and then take out the bamboo seeds and place them in a ventilated astigmatism place to dry them to improve the activity of the seeds.

    3. Provide soil.

    Bamboo prefers loose, fertile and deep soil, which can be planted in a mixture of garden soil, nutrient soil and humus soil.

    4. Replenish water.

    After the bamboo seeds are sown, they should be watered immediately to keep the soil in a moist state, before the bamboo germinates, it should be watered every day to promote the germination of the plant as soon as possible, and after the bamboo germination, it should be watered every 3 days to avoid the root rot of the plant.
